Feature → Business Impact → Application: Transformer protection and monitoring capabilities combine to deliver fast fault detection and coordinated relay actions, reducing outage duration and equipment damage in distribution transformers. 8 digital inputs and 9 digital outputs facilitate complex logic and alarms, enabling precise interlock and trip signaling for switchgear assemblies. 2 analog inputs and 2 Analog outputs support metering and fault measurements, improving visibility and control in retrofit projects. The flexible power supply range of 19-300 Vdc and 40-250 Vac, along with 50/60 Hz operation, supports diverse plant environments, reducing the need for additional power conversion equipment. RS-485 Modbus RTU and Ethernet TCP/IP enable seamless integration with SCADA and historian systems, improving data accuracy and remote diagnostics. Projection mounting with removable terminals simplifies installation and field service, lowering labor costs and downtime. Conformal coating enhances reliability in harsh environments, extending mean time between maintenance. I/O options including IRIG-B URTD interface and Trip Coil Monitor provide advanced synchronization and protection coordination, supporting zone selective interlocking for larger systems. Compatibility with the ETR-4000 base ensures a smooth upgrade path, avoiding complete system redesigns and reducing project risk.
